Creamy Cajun Chicken Pasta

Creamy Cajun Chicken Pasta

A zesty and creamy Cajun-inspired chicken pasta dish with bell peppers, onions, and a rich, spiced sauce.

By RecipeBoss
Servings
4
Time Required
30 min

Ingredients

Click on ingredients to search for them on Amazon. On mobile devices, tap once to select, then tap again to open the shopping link.
12 oz Fettuccine pasta
1 lb Chicken breast
2 tbsp Olive oil
1 medium Onion
1 large Bell pepper
4 clove Garlic
2 tbsp Cajun seasoning
1 ½ cup Heavy cream
½ cup Chicken broth
½ cup Parmesan cheese
½ tsp Salt
¼ tsp Black pepper
2 tbsp Parsley

Instructions

  1. 9

    Stir in fresh parsley. Season with additional salt and pepper to taste if needed.

  2. 1

    Cook fettuccine pasta according to package directions. Drain, reserving about 1 cup of pasta water, and set aside.

  3. 2

    Cut chicken breasts into bite-sized pieces. Season with salt and pepper.

  4. 3

    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at. Add chicken and cook until browned and cooked through. Remove chicken from skillet and set aside.

  5. 4

    Chop onion and bell pepper. Mince garlic.

  6. 5

    Add chopped onion and bell pepper to the same skillet. Cook until softened, about 5-7 minutes. Add minced garlic and cook for 1 minute more until fragrant.

    7 min

  7. 6

    Stir in Cajun seasoning. Pour in heavy cream and chicken broth. Bring to a simmer, scraping up any browned bits from the bottom of the skillet.

  8. 7

    Reduce heat to low and stir in Parmesan cheese until melted and the sauce is smooth. Add the cooked chicken back to the skillet.

  9. 8

    Add the cooked pasta to the skillet with the sauce and chicken. Toss to combine. If the sauce is too thick, add a little reserved pasta water until desired consistency is reached.
